flag A Central Queensland house fire killed four, including two young children, with a faulty e-scooter suspected.

flag A 21-year-old father, Jake Symons, is grieving the deaths of his two young children, Maddison, 20 months, and Desmond, five months, in a house fire in Central Queensland on Thursday. flag Symons, undergoing cancer treatment, was in Brisbane and had planned to return home the same day. flag The fire, which broke out before 7 a.m., also killed family friend Mathew Chilly, 36, and a teenage boy. flag Neighbors attempted to contain the blaze, and two survivors with minor injuries were released. flag Investigators are probing the cause, with a faulty e-scooter suspected but not confirmed. flag Symons, who had recently lost his job and moved into social housing, now faces hardship after losing his home and belongings with no insurance. flag A GoFundMe campaign has raised about $7,000. flag The tragedy follows another fatal fire in Gladstone on October 15. flag Support services are available.
